The PvE gets sadly overlooked by a lot of people, but a lot of the appeal is the casualness that the lack of a monthly fee gives it. Unless you've fallen in with retards there is no pressure to RAIDRAIDRAIDRAIDRAAAAAIIIIIIIID every other night. Also, the lore that built up over the years has actually gotten quite interesting. For one thing, the humans have taken the place of the elves in being the fading empire. In the first campaign Prophecy you start off in Ascalon, a gorgeous green land that really lifts the spirits and then, boom. Fire rains from the sky and turns the entire kingdom into a blasted landscape, that to me was a real gut-punch. Also, one of the reasons I'm hyped for GW2 is how far out of their way the devs are going to nip greifing in the bud before the game even releases. Kill stealing? Dosn't happen, everyone gets ranked and rewarded seperatly basted on how much effort they put into the fight. Node stealing? Nope, all nodes are instanced so everyone who whacks on the node gets materials. |
